The lymphatic system plays a critical role in fluid balance, immune function, and waste removal throughout the body. When lymphatic drainage is compromised, fluid can accumulate in the tissues, causing swelling, heaviness, discomfort, and reduced mobility. These presentations are often chronic, frequently misunderstood, and require specialist management rather than general treatment.

Complete Decongestive Therapy (CDT) is the gold standard approach to lymphoedema management. It is a multi-component program that combines manual lymphatic drainage, compression bandaging or garment fitting, skin care, and exercise to reduce swelling and support long-term management.
​
Manual Lymphatic Drainage (MLD) is a gentle, rhythmic massage technique that stimulates the lymphatic system to improve drainage and reduce fluid accumulation. It is distinct from regular massage in both technique and intention, and requires specific training to perform correctly.

A NOTE ON MANAGEMENT
Lymphatic conditions require long term care
Lymphatic conditions such as lymphoedema and lipoedema are chronic conditions that cannot be cured, but they can be well-managed with the right approach.
The goal of treatment is to reduce swelling, manage symptoms, prevent progression, and support your quality of life over time.
Self-management between appointments, including use of compression garments, skin care, and appropriate exercise, plays a significant role in outcomes.
